Suspect arrested for assault with a deadly weapon
DATE/TIME: March 5, 2019 / 3:06pm
INCIDENT: Assault with a Deadly Weapon
LOCATION: 7th Street and La Paz Drive, Victorville
SUSPECT: Keseandre Wooten, 29-year old Victorville resident
VICTIM: 40-year old male, Lucerne Valley resident
SUMMARY: On March 5, 2019, deputies from the Victorville Police Department responded to the area of 7th Street and La Paz Drive in Victorville, for a reported stabbing.
The 40-year old male victim was walking on 7th Street, where he encountered the suspect, Keseandre Wooten. For unknown reasons, the two became involved in an altercation that resulted in Wooten stabbing the victim once in the upper torso. After the stabbing Wooten left the scene on foot. Deputy M. Forsberg located Wooten in the 16200 block of Hughes Road. He was detained, and the knife used in the incident was recovered.
The victim was transported to a local hospital for treatment. Wooten, a convicted felon on probation, was arrested and booked at High Desert Detention Center for assault with a deadly weapon and violating parole.
